Mixing and Churning Ingredients, Delonghi ice cream machine

When it comes to mixing and churning ingredients, it’s essential to follow a few basic principles. First, make sure to use the right type of ingredients for the job – heavy cream and whole milk work best for most ice cream recipes. Second, mix the ingredients until they’re fully incorporated and there are no lumps or streaks. Third, churn the mixture until it’s smooth and creamy, which is usually around 20-30 minutes with a De’Longhi machine.

Here are some tips to keep in mind when mixing and churning ingredients:

  • Mix the ingredients in the order they’re listed in the recipe – usually cream, milk, sugar, and flavorings.
  • Use a digital scale to measure out the ingredients precisely, as this will ensure the ice cream turns out right.
  • Don’t over-churn the mixture – this can lead to an icy texture and a grainy consistency.
  • Monitor the temperature of the mixture during churning – if it gets too cold, it can cause the ice cream to become too hard or even turn into butter.

Electrical Safety Precautions

First things first, we have to talk about electrical safety. Your De’Longhi ice cream machine is a kitchen appliance, and like all electronics, it requires some basic precautions to avoid accidents. When you’re plugging in your machine or any other kitchen device, make sure that the outlet is close to the machine, and the power cord is not damaged or frayed in any way. If you notice any signs of wear and tear on the cord, it’s time to replace it.

For example, if you’ve seen the electrical wires of your De’Longhi ice cream machine exposed or damaged in any way, don’t think that it’s still usable. That’s like thinking you can still use a car with a blown headlight; it’s not safe, period!

Here are some tips to follow:

  • Always unplug your De’Longhi ice cream machine when not in use or when you’re cleaning it.
  • Don’t overload the outlet with too many appliances at once.
  • Keep the power cord away from water and other liquids.
  • Check the power cord and electrical components regularly for signs of wear and tear.
